Overview
GameBreaker is excited to announce that we will be hosting a girls lacrosse camp at Houston Baptist University this summer. Lax campers will work on individual stick skills, positional training, team concepts, and will scrimmage daily. Overnight campers will stay in the school's campus dorms while meals will be eaten in the dining hall. Overnight and extended day camper options are offered at this TX lacrosse camp. Morning Training Session 1
Fundamental Stick Work - Specialized stick routines and targeted fundamental drills
Position-Specific Training
Defense - including a rotation of midfielders
Footwork – pivot, recovery, and angles
Stickwork – clearing, carrying, and stick protection
Field Awareness – recovery and on-ball play
Attack
Situational Awareness – spacing, vision, and offensive flow
Shooting– time and room, on the run, shot placement and selection
Dodging – from X, the ally, and up top
Clearing and Riding
Midfield
Situational Awareness – spacing, vision, and offensive flow
Shooting– time and room, on the run, shot placement and selection
Dodging – from X, the ally, and up top
Defensive Play – body positioning and field awareness
Goalie
Communication - ball positioning, dictating the defense’s positions and player positioning
Mechanics – placement in a cage, off the stick and stick side movement
Clearing – Moving the ball quickly, communicating where to go with the ball, and stick work
Draw Specialist
Mechanics – footwork and body positioning
Outlets – pushing the ball to wings, communicating how and where they should go
Draw – speed work, counter moves, and development of additional moves
